This study reviews the data available on the distribution of three-banded armadillos of the genus Tolypeutes, identifying potential geographic barriers and evaluating possible biogeographic processes that may account for the present-day distribution of the species and its conservation status. The database was derived from published records, interviews, and voucher specimens, over a timescale ranging from the fossil record to specimens collected in 2013. A total of 236 localities were recorded, with 68 attributed to Tolypeutes matacus and 168 to Tolypeutes tricinctus. The vegetation within the range of the genus is predominantly a xerophytic mosaic of grassland, savannas, open woodland, and xeric thorn forest. The marine transgressions of the Miocene and the uplifting of the Brazilian Shield may have contributed to the vicariant separation of the ancestral populations of T. matacus, to the west and south, and T. tricinctus, to the north and east. The three-banded armadillo is possibly one of the most threatened of Brazilian mammals, considering the low number of recent records and the fact that it is hunted intensively throughout its range.

Until now, the consumption of leaves by bats has been considered rare or sporadic, even among the herbivorous families Pteropodidae and Phyllostomidae. Among the phyllostomids there are reports of folivory in the genera Artibeus and Platyrrhinus, based on opportunistic observations. Here, we conducted behavioural sampling using camera-trapping in the roost of a colony of Platyrrhinus lineatus already known to consume leaves during the dry and wet seasons, in order to investigate the frequency of leaf consumption, as well as eventual seasonal differences. We observed feeding activity in 80.5% of sampling nights, where fruit was present in 90.3% and leaves at 80.6%, with no significant differences between the consumption of items. When analyzing video recordings, we observed feeding activity in 22.2% of the samples, in which the consumption of fruits was significantly more frequent than the consumption of leaves. We also observed seasonal variation, with the consumption of leaves being significantly higher than that of fruits during the dry season, whereas in the rainy season, fruits were consumed significantly more frequently. Fruits and leaves were consumed in equal proportions during the night, with no differences between the early and late night. Our findings show that the consumption of leaves by herbivorous bats may be more widespread than previously thought. Leaves may often be a regular food item rather than a fallback.

Lophostoma carrikeri has been mostly recorded within the Amazon biome. There are scarce records in the northern Brazilian Amazon, but also records outside this biome, which were neglected in literature. The aim of this study was to update and extend the distribution of L. carrikeri. Seven new localities in Brazil were provided, including the first records for the states of Rondônia and Mato Grosso, filling a large gap in the species distribution, and three additional records for the state of Pará. Our results reinforce the notion that L. carrikeri is widely distributed in the Amazon, but is also present in other biomes in Brazil, such as Caatinga, Cerrado, and transitional areas. (AU)

Bats of the subfamily Desmodontinae are the only hematophagous mammals, represented by three species. Among them, Diaemus youngii has the fewest records in Brazil, being poorly known demographically and ecologically. We report the first record of D. youngii for Mato Grosso state, in central-western Brazil, and provide additional records for the states of Rondônia and Tocantins, in northern Brazil, extending the known distribution of D. youngii in the southern Amazon region.

Bat species of the genus Centronycteris are some of the rarest Neotropical Emballonuridae and fewer than 50 specimens have been deposited in scientific collections. The aim of this study is to extend the distribution of Centronycteris maximiliani. Three C. maximiliani specimens were recorded in the Brazilian Amazonia, providing the first record of the species for the state of Rondônia, the southernmost record of the species for the Amazon biome in Brazil, and an additional record for the state of Pará. Although these new records of C. maximiliani reinforce the idea that this species is widely distributed throughout the Amazon biome, its low capture rate reflects the rarity of this species, since only three specimens were collected during three to four year field effort.
